Matthew Potts Pressing for Ashes Selection with County Championship Performance
Durham pace bowler Matthew Potts bolstered his chances for inclusion in England’s Ashes tour party with a three-wicket haul against Essex at Chelmsford on September 24, 2023. His performance included dismissing key Essex batsmen Dean Elgar and Matt Critchley,both of whom scored centuries. This display came after England management withdrew him from the upcoming One-Day International series in Ireland too assess his red-ball form.
Match Details and Key Performances
Potts’s path to wickets wasn’t immediate; he toiled for 22 overs before breaking through, ultimately finishing with figures of 3-95 from 30 overs, a day considerably shortened by rain. He successfully ended a formidable 191-run fourth-wicket partnership between Elgar and Critchley. Elgar, demonstrating remarkable resilience, spent 98 overs at the crease to compile 150 runs, marking his first century of the season.Critchley’s innings was more explosive, reaching 129 off just 168 balls.
Remarkably, both batsmen achieved identical statistical milestones: each hit 17 fours and one six. Their partnership spanned 50 overs and formed the backbone of Essex’s first-innings total of 457-8,establishing a first-innings lead of 124 runs in a crucial match between two teams battling relegation.
